HomeMy WebLinkAboutMinutes 11-24-1964 Special EmergencySPECIAL EMERGENCY MEETING
CITY COUNCIL
November 24, 1964
A Special Emergency Meeting of the City Council of the City
Of Cape Canaveral was called by Mayor Thum and held at 5 :30 P.X. at the
City Hall annex, 190 Jackson Ave., Cape Canaveral, Florida to take up
the matter of the flooding conditions in the City.
City Officials were given proper notice by the City Clerk.
Mayor Thum called the meeting to Order at 5:30 P.H. and
the roll was called by the Clark. City Officials present were: Mayor
Richard R. Thum, Councilmen; Wm. Eberwein, Eugene Jandreau, Jack Hurck,
City Manager — J. D. Dadgett, City Attorney — T. David Burns, City Clerk —
Donna J. Anderson, and the Sergeant —at —arum — Chief L. M. Nichols.
After discussion and suggestions from citizens on methods of
alleviating the flooding conditions and explanations of possible methods
from the City Engineer, Mr. Charles Givens. Mr. Hurck made a Motion to
appropriate the sum of $5,000. for Storm Drainage Funds. Mr. Jandreau
seconded the Motion and it was passed by the unanimous vote of the Council.
There being no .other business before the Council, the Meeting
was adjourned an a Motion by Mr. Hurck, seconded by Mr. Janreau and
passed unanimously.
